FSTA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2026 in Review
206 of the 8,126 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Fidelity MSCI Consumer Staples Index ETF (FSTA) for Q1 2026, worth a combined $566M — up 8.1% from $524M a quarter earlier.
Fund positioning in FSTA was balanced in Q1 2026: 25 funds opened new positions, 25 closed out, 78 added to existing stakes and 58 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Bellwether Advisors, opening a new position worth an estimated $5.91M. The largest seller was AGF Management, cutting an estimated $5.1M.
